Synopsis: The Hermetic Order of the Golden Dawn was the last and greatest flowering of the Victorian occult revival. Historian R.A. Gilbert uses photos and personal letters never before seen or published to provide an intimate and cohesive history of this controversial group--from its creation in the late 1800s to its fractured dissolution in the early 1900s. Over 80 illustrations color insert.
